Output 8d6073845ef6725bee5ef52cf9e88ad7eb0b5f36bc7763ff3bafbd53aee299ce:0

value
2508510000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d6ad77a2fc61dcf91a7a5ffe4dfbd6775ed7a49 OP_EQUALVERIFY OP_CHECKSIG
address
16bkDCEYeF7tsgFS6pXEH9Bktz6wVNoTfS
transaction
8d6073845ef6725bee5ef52cf9e88ad7eb0b5f36bc7763ff3bafbd53aee299ce
confirmations
521657
spent
true